Sir Edward Elgar (1857-1934), an English composer best known for his Enigma Variations and Pop and Circumstance Marches, composed the Romance, Op. 62, for bassoon and orchestra in 1910. This transcription of the work for bass clarinet and piano is taken from the composer's own piano reduction of the orchestral score. Long a staple of the bassoon repertoire, both for study and in concert, Alea is pleased to make this lovely work available for bass clarinetists.
